Commencement decision will involve grad students

To the Editor:

I would like you to print a correction to your article on Commencement (Nov. 15, 1995). Your primary headline, "Students to decide graduation place" more accurately reflects the intention of the committee which is to consider student input when the decision is made, while the secondary headline, "Seniors to say if Commencement will be held at Baker or stadium," is misleading. While seniors make up the majority of students graduating in June, there are over 500 graduate students who will also graduate and will have an opportunity to have their voices heard as well. All graduating students, seniors and graduate students, have representation on the Commencement committee.
